Nectar Nominations offers a focused, intentional approach to employee recognition. It serves as an essential channel for employees to highlight outstanding work and contributions that might otherwise go unnoticed.

Benefits:

  • Spotlighting specific behaviors, demonstrated guiding principles, or exceptional customer service.
  • Acknowledging outstanding achievements that warrant a formal, peer-driven review process.

When to Use:

Nominations are used when you want to include a wide range of employees in the selection of an award winner. Submissions can be easily reviewed, chosen, and shared.

How it Works:

  1. Setup: Custom Nominations are designed around specific elements—such as key behaviors, demonstrated guiding principles, or excellence in customer service—that the department aims to promote and reinforce. Departments work with HR to outline the criteria, duration, and awards for the program.
  2. Nominate: The designated employee group can nominate their fellow coworkers based on the selected criteria.
  3. Clear Communication: Inform employees of the criteria for submitting nominations and the specific standards for the selection of the winner(s).
  4. Selection Process: A carefully chosen committee is responsible for reviewing submissions and making the final selections. This committee can include a diverse range of employees, from Management to Front Line staff, ensuring fair and broad representation.
  5. Awarding the Prize: Once selected, the winner(s) will automatically receive the pre-determined amount of points.
